تالار گفتگوی پارسی‌لاتک

عمومی => انجمن تازه‌کاران => نويسنده: hasheminamin در فوریه 28, 2012, 09:33:05 am

عنوان: اشکال کامپایلی در فایل درست شده توسط bibTex
رسال شده توسط: hasheminamin در فوریه 28, 2012, 09:33:05 am
با سلام

ببخشید من چند تا رفرنس دارم در متنم که از قضا همه فعلا انگلیسی اند، موقع کامپایل هی سر هر رفرنس به من خطا می داد که
[8] (./main.bbl
! Undefined control sequence.
l.6 \Latin
         
?
و همین طور سر دستور
\Persian
همون خطا رو می داد.

در ضمن مراجعم رو همه رو از راست به چپ و به هم ریخته نشون می داد.

من رفتم فایل main.bbl رو باز کردم و به ذهنم رسید که حرف اول این دو تا دستور Latin و  Persian رو کوچیک کنم. و همه چی درست شد یعنی نه خطا داد و مراجع هم  درست نشون داده شدند. حالا می خواستم ببینم این مشکل از کجاست؟
یعنی چرا این جوری شده؟ و چه جوری میشه کلا درستش کرد که دیگه بزرگ ننویسه؟
bibTex اشکال داره؟ من از کلاس تز های علم و صنعت استفاده می کنم، مشکل به اون مربوطه یا چیز دیگه ای است؟

با تشکر از زحمات و راهنمایی های شما
عنوان: پاسخ : اشکال کامپایلی در فایل درست شده توسط bibTex
رسال شده توسط: محمود امین‌طوسی در فوریه 28, 2012, 04:41:06 pm
سلام
دستورات Latin و Persian منسوخ شده‌اند. حتماً زی‌پرشین و Persian-bib شما هم قدیمی هستند. نسخه‌های جدی Persian-bib این دو دستور را در فایل bbl  قرار نمی‌دهند. در خط اول فایل bbl نسخه استیل مورد استفاده شما (که همان نسخه Persian-bib است) نوشته شده است و باید  0.6 باشد.
لذا باید تک‌لایو خود را بروز رسانی کنید.
عنوان: پاسخ : اشکال کامپایلی در فایل درست شده توسط bibTex
رسال شده توسط: hasheminamin در فوریه 29, 2012, 09:02:54 am
ممنون